What is Online Credit Card Processing For Businesses?

Online credit card processing for businesses is a way to accept credit cards online. The process of online credit card processing is simple – the customer enters their credit card information and the merchant’s bank processes the transaction. The merchant gets paid within days and doesn’t have to worry about selling expensive items or handling cash.

It offers a lot of benefits to both customers and merchants. Some of these benefits include

  • Faster transactions

  • No need for physical cards

  • Simple setup process

  • Accepting international payments

  • No need for expensive equipment

The service allows a business to accept payments from customers without having to worry about the cost of equipment or software. Online credit card processing service is typically offered by third-party companies and does not require the business to have an in-house credit card terminal or point of sale system.

Contactless payments, also known as contactless payments, are cashless transactions that require no physical contact between cardholders and merchants to complete payment. They are processed using a radio frequency identification chip embedded in the card, or a near field communication (NFC) chip embedded in the phone held by the cardholder.

3) Authorize.Net

Authorize.Net is a leading provider of online credit card processing services for eCommerce businesses of all sizes.

Authorize.net is a third-party service that handles the transaction between a merchant and their customer while providing the merchant with tools to manage their business.

Authorize.net provides merchants with an easy way to accept credit cards online, in person, or over the phone through an extensive network of payment gateways and processors around the world.

Authorize.net’s features include:

  • Multi-currency processing
  • Real-time payment notifications
  • Online reporting tools
  • Secure transactions
